Strengthen your high-speed network with Tripp Lite's N235-001-SH-D Cat6 straight-through modular shielded in-line snap-in coupler (F/F). It connects two Cat6 patch cords to create one longer cable. Its keystone design is perfect for convenient feed-through patching when used with a standard data wall plate (such as Tripp Lite's N042-001-WH). One RJ45 port is angled down at a 90-degree angle for easy installation in hard-to-reach spaces. Built for ultra-fast performance, this is an ideal coupler when setting up premise wiring, telecommunications, data networking and Ethernet connections.
Compatible with all Cat6 cables, the N235-001-SH-D's protective metal housing is fully shielded to reduce EMI/RFI interference that can damage or degrade data. This coupler features straight-through wiring and 50-�inch gold-plated contacts designed to resist corrosion. The N235-001-SH-D is UL-listed and meets all requirements for EIA/TIA Category 6 compliance. It's also backward compatible with Cat5e and Cat5 LANs.
